Imagine how much easier life would be if you could talk to your baby and understand his or her emotions, needs and wants. In The Blossom Method™, body language expert Vivien Sabel allows you to do just that - through learning your baby's non-verbal communications. With this groundbreaking technique you will be able to meet your baby's needs before he or she cries.

Discover how to:
- Understand your baby's body language and 'tongue talking' signals
- Recognise when your baby is hungry, irritable or ill
- Help your infant feel understood and supported
- Feel less frustration and gain more parenting confidence

The Blossom Method™ allows you to understand and communicate with your baby from day one, leading to a happy, settled baby and a strong parent-child bond.
